Madeleine McCann Suspect Christian Brueckner Freed From German Prison

Christian Brueckner (C) at Braunschweig District Court in Brunswick, Germany on Oct. 8, 2024. Michael Matthey/dpa via AP

Christian Brueckner, a suspect in the 2007 disappearance of British toddler Madeleine McCann, was released from a German prison on Sept. 17 after serving a seven-year sentence for an unrelated sex crime.

“I can confirm that he was released at 9:15 local time, accompanied by a police escort,” Sehnde prison spokesperson Marcell Farbowski said, noting that Brueckner, 49, was driven away by his lawyer.
